FWIW, I just purchased the same rifle and I went with a Nikon Buckmaster 4.5x14x40. I think it is very nice. Parallax only goes down to 50 per the dial, but I think its more like 35 yds. The APT is nice also, I just wanted side focus to make it more like its big brother, Savage 12 LRP with Bushnell Elite scope

I put a cheap BSA Contender 4-16x40 on my TR - mainly based on price and cool look of the knobs & ridges. http://www.bsaoptics.com/scope.aspx?productID=335#divReview
The first one was DOA - returned immediately to Bass Pro Shop & they replaced w/o hassle of returning to BSA. The second one has worked fine so far (YMMV). Does have a lifetime warranty.

Optics are only OK, does the job for 50-200 yards, but nowhere close to the Sightron on my .223. The 1/8MOA knobs look good but are a bit mushy, and the dial markings are down right bizarre: 8 clicks to "2", 16 clicks to "4", etc. - makes it hard to keep track of where you are.

I'll probably upgrade at some point. FYI.
